The dinner menu at T. Phillips Alehouse and Grill features a wonderful selection of pasta. The angel haired pasta goes for $13.95 and features angel hair pasta with garlic, pine nuts, basil, and fresh Roma tomatoes toppings. This pasta selection is drizzled with olive oil with a touch of parmesan and feta cheese toppings. Other equally exciting pasta selections include the pasta with chicken and pasta with garlic shrimp. The Shrimp and Roasted Garlic Ravioli pasta go for only $16.95 featuring a creamy alfredo sauce, basil, mushrooms, shallots, and sun-dried and diced tomatoes. The blackened chicken fettuccine pasta is a lesson in culinary delight featuring grilled blackened chicken served in a creamy sauce featuring cilantro, roasted corn, and julienne red peppers.
The spinach cheese ravioli pasta is to die for. It features an excellent combination of fresh spinach, garlic butter sauce, parmesan cheese, sun-dried tomatoes, mushrooms, and artichoke hearts. The baked penne pasta is also worth considering, featuring rosemary marinara sauce, red crushed pepper, shallots, parmesan and mozzarella cheese, and Italian sausage.
T. Phillips Alehouse and Grill dinner menu also features a list of favorite selections that are popular with the chefs and patrons. At the top of this list is the housemade chicken pot pie which is easily the most loved dinner offering. This favorite selection features fresh vegetables and creamy chicken casserole, baked with a delightful pasty crust. The kabob trio features shrimp, steak, and chicken kabob, skewered with mushrooms, onions, and peppers grilled on an open flame. The kabob trio is served with Japanese sticky rice and features sweet chili sauce toppings. The restaurant’s enchilada stack is somewhat a classic featuring cheddar cheese, Picante sauce, tortillas, green onions, sauteed bell peppers, black beans, and chicken. Granny Franny’s Chicken features crispy, seasoned fried chicken, served with corn, mashed potatoes, and gravy. This offering is marinated in buttermilk and boasts of juiciness to the last bite.
